The base line: Neglect the aspect section. Maingear has an excellent deal in this high-end F131 activity playing esteem pc, which is one of the quickest PCs we've seen all year. We suggest this program without doubt to serious PC participants and those considering a high-performance, high-value pc.
Although we liked the PCs we saw with Intel's new revealed Primary i7 875K CPU well enough, with its $2,499 F131 activity playing esteem pc, Maingear has shown you can still develop (and buy) an even quicker pc with technological innovation that's just a bit more experienced for the same price. Maingear overclocked a Primary i7 950 nick to 4.2GHz, and involved a couple of Nvidia design credit charge playing cards in this evaluation develop, and the result is efficiency on par with a PC from just six months ago that costs twice as much. Don't let the absurd (and fortunately optional) graphics on the aspect of this program deceive you. We'd suggest the Maingear F131 to any serious PC player.

Weird product location aside, the style of the F131 is in range with what we anticipate from a higher-end activity playing esteem pc. The inner in particular is completely developed, with all inner cables and wires covered and limited as nicely as can be. We dinged Maingear's leading Switch esteem pc for missing the power and data relationships from the back of the open hard-drive coves, and Maingear has fixed that issue here. And though this F131 develop doesn't have the front-panel hard-drive access we've come to appreciate from a variety of companies, we're grateful to see Maingear offers the option for an additional $99.
